COMMUNITY BABY SHOWERS

The arrival of a new baby is a joyous occasion, but it can also be overwhelming. Imagine being part of a supportive community that surrounds new families with love and care during this special time. A Community Baby Shower can do just that! A Community Baby Shower goes beyond gifts; it embodies support, care, and the assurance that every family is not alone on this journey.
